Case Manager

Shine Bright Care
Fairbanks, AK, United States
Full-time

Applicant must have experience with personal care and home community-based waiver

Looking to hire someone with interpersonal and clerical skills, with a heart and attitude to serve others, please join our team if that's you!

BASIC FUNCTION : Performs a variety of administrative functions. Process and maintain consumer files and data base, ensure consumers files follow State and Federal Regulations

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Primary contact for Consumers / Legal Representatives / Guardians and family members
  • Prepare documentation and attend Consumers initial and annual assessments
  • Process New Consumer intake documentation
  • Request Verification of Diagnosis (VOD) Qualifying Diagnoses Certification (QDC)from consumers doctor(s)
  • Request / Process Consumer supplies per request to venders (Geneva Woods ext.)
  • Request / Process Consumer products such as Life Line Services
  • Fax completed documentation to the State of Alaska to process information
  • Complete Consumers sample timesheet (PCA / Waiver) for signature
  • Prepare Personal Care Assistant Tool (PCAT) signature page / fax to the State of Alaska
  • Assist Consumer with hiring / firing Personal Care Assistant(s) / Caregivers
  • Participate in consumers Fair Hearings
  • Write and process expedited assessments and amendments
  • Process incoming and outgoing transfers
  • Schedule and attend Home Visits with Consumers two times per year for PCA or quarterly for waiver clients
  • Facilitate Consumer meetings ensuring that all necessary program information, training and agency policy / procedures as reviewed as needed.
  • Ensure program compliance, safety procedures contracts, and State and Federal regulations.
  • Handle confidential and sensitive information with poise, tact, and diplomacy
  • Complete Critical Incident Reports / fax to the State of Alaska within 24 hours
  • Organize and prioritize large volume of information and assignments, including paper and electronic filing through network server
  • Work independently and within a team on special and ongoing projects when necessary
  • Projects a positive image of organization and conduct one's self professionally at all times, when dealing with internal and external colleagues, consistent with the values and culture of the organization.
  • Perform all other duties as assigned
  • Assist Office Manager, Executive Director and Care Coordinator Administrator and CEO as needed
